On 4/13/2018 7:54 PM, Anatoly Burakov wrote:
> Previously, we were adding synchronous requests to request list, we
> were doing it after checking if request existed. However, we only
> removed the request from the request list if we have succeeded in
> sending the request. In case of failed request send, we left an
> invalid pointer in the request list.
>
> Fix this by only adding request to the list once we succeed in
> sending it.
